All seven series of Andy Hamilton's fiendishly funny award-winning comedy set in Hell'Satirical, philosophical - and devilishly funny' Gillian Reynolds, Daily TelegraphWelcome to Hell - where Oliver Reed can never quite catch the barman's eye. In this 21 CD box set, which contains all seven series, get ready for some wicked one-liners and scorching satire.Satan is fed up after a millennia in charge of Hell, and the prospect of an eternity still running the damned place. Although he does enjoy playing pranks on the world of the living, and devising wry torments for the souls in his keeping, he often wistfully recalls his past as an archangel.Over the course of the series we meet various famous figures now languishing in Hell, including a foul-mouthed Jane Austen, a sexually predatory Florence Nightingale and a less-than-heroic Samson. Satan takes Thomas on a tour of his life, Scumspawn has trouble with a pushy computer, and love drives the Professor to extreme action. Satan and the Professor find a huge, empty space in Hell - when they enter Scumspawn's brain - a Health and Safety officer notes that the lighting is inadequate, and Satan punishes a feng shui expert. And then Edith arrives... Seven series of the Sony Award-winning comedy (plus the two-part 2002 Christmas Special) starring Andy Hamilton as Satan and a regular cast of acclaimed actors including Annette Crosbie as Edith, Timothy West as God, James Grout as The Professor, Jimmy Mulville as Thomas and Robert Duncan as Scumspawn.Duration: 21 hours approx.
